Building a better future for care: Care Show Birmingham 2025
Care Show Birmingham returns to the NEC on 8-9 October with an extensive conference programme spanning eight theatres and a brand new show theme. Organiser CloserStill Media’s Molly Benson discusses session highlights, topics and trends, and key speakers for the biggest show in the care sector calendar
Bringing together individuals, teams, and organisations united by a shared commitment to raising standards in UK social care, Care Show Birmingham is the UK’s leading multi-award winning social care event of the year. With a rich programme of educational sessions led by experienced professionals and thought leaders, the event is the ideal platform to connect with your community, network with peers, and gain valuable knowledge through real-world experiences. Come together with 4,500+ fellow care professionals and 300+ exhibitors under one roof to join the care community and celebrate the work you do. With an influx of policy updates, regulatory uncertainty, and financial pressures, this year’s Care Show Birmingham can offer you a comprehensive conference programme with opportunities to hear from senior sector experts. It is the place to be for the most up-to-date knowledge and guidance around policy and regulation changes to support you in providing the best quality of care possible
